If you notice, the fire extinguishers that you buy at the local hardware stores are Not the same that you buy from a authorized fire extinguisher company. The next time you are in a store, check the lable on the one on the wall and it will tell you who is doing the refilling and certifing. Go to that place and you can buy a refillible one that will be right for your truck. They know. I bought one for about $55. It is even stainless so it looks cool. It costs about $15 bucks for a recert and refill after a year. The bottom line is that if you buy a cheap fire extinguisher, thats exactly what you will get.

Having a good one is like having a good helmet. Its a pain until you need it, then you wish you had the best that money could buy.
